17. How to view and control a PC Expanion

Please refer to ’12. How to see the screen of a running PC Expanion’ and ’13. How to control the running of a PC Expanion by an administrator’ in Part 8 regarding the function of viewing the PC Expanion and controlling the PC Expanion remotely.

1 Go to <Start> <All Programs> <NCT-2000-XP> <NCT-2000-XP Console>. Go to <Software Settings (local)> <Information and Settings> Select <System Settings> and then double-click the ‘Remote View/Control allowed’ option on the right.

2If you would like enable the function, select “Yes” Otherwise select “No.” Then click <OK> button or <Apply> button in order to apply the function.

18.How to stop a station automatically when the PC Expanion is disconnected.

A PC Expanion session continues to run if a user turns the PC Expanion off without selecting ‘Disconnect’ or without logging off of the connection. An NCT-2000-XP console will represent this status as ‘Disconnected’. If this status continues for a long period of time, it wastes the host computer’s resources and it may cause some difficulties for other users. Select the ‘Auto stop ‘Disconnected’ stations’ option, to save system resources even if the connection is unexpectedly disconnected.

1 Go to <Start> <All Programs> <NCT-2000-XP> <NCT-2000-XP Console>. Go to <Software Settings (local)> <Information & Settings> Select <System Settings> and then double-click the ‘Clean up disconnection sessions not in use’ option on the right.

NComputing is a prominent player in the realm of desktop virtualization, offering cost-effective solutions that help businesses maximize their IT investments. Among their popular products, the NComputing L120, L200, and L100 models stand out for their ability to deliver efficient, scalable, and flexible computing experiences in various environments.

The NComputing L120 is designed for classrooms and small offices, featuring a sleek and lightweight design. It allows users to connect multiple workstations to a single host computer, significantly reducing hardware costs. The L120 utilizes a proprietary protocol called V Space, which minimizes bandwidth consumption while delivering high-quality graphics and smooth performance. This model supports a wide range of operating systems, including Windows and Linux, making it a versatile choice for diverse computing environments.

Next, the NComputing L200 takes desktop virtualization to the next level with enhanced performance features. This thin client supports dual displays, allowing users to expand their workspace and operate multiple applications simultaneously. The L200 is also equipped with USB ports for peripherals, ensuring compatibility with various devices such as printers and scanners. With its optimized V Space software, the L200 ensures a seamless experience even in bandwidth-constrained scenarios, making it suitable for businesses that rely on cloud-based applications.

The NComputing L100 is tailored for environments that require an ultra-compact and cost-effective solution. Although it has a simpler design compared to the L120 and L200 models, the L100 does not compromise on functionality. It also utilizes V Space technology, granting users access to essential applications and data without heavy resource demands. Its compact size makes it ideal for remote offices, libraries, or shared spaces, while still providing the necessary performance for basic computing needs.

All three models share essential characteristics, such as energy efficiency and low maintenance costs, which are crucial for organizations looking to minimize their carbon footprint. They can connect numerous users via a single central server, facilitating easy management and reducing the overall IT workload.
